What are the opposite words for makes bundle?
The phrase "makes bundle" implies making a lot of money or achieving financial success. Antonyms for this term may include "loses bundle," which means experiencing financial failure or losing a significant amount of money. Other antonyms could be "saves money," indicating a person is cautious with their finances and puts money aside for future use. "Lives within means" could be another antonym as it implies a person is content with their financial situation and does not focus on earning huge amounts of money. Lastly, "donates money" could be an antonym as it means a person is charitable and uses their money to help others rather than solely focusing on financial gain.
